- The distance between North Salang, Afghanistan and Torino, Italy is approximately 5,191 km or 3,226 mi.
- To reach North Salang in this distance one would set out from Torino bearing 79.6°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ach North Salang bearing 121.6° or ESE .
- North Salang has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Torino has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- North Salang is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Torino is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 11.1 °C (20°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.8 °C (3.2°F) more in North Salang. The continentality subtype is semicont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 244.3 mm (9.6 in) more which is equivalent to 244.3 l/m² (6 US gal/ft²) or 2,443,000 l/ha (261,173 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.7° higher in North Salang than in Torino.
- Relative humidity levels are 9.6%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 12.4°C (22.4°F) lower.
